Lawyer Arrested for Ramming Speeding Mercedes into Kachori Shop in Delhi, Six Injured

New Delhi: A shocking incident unfolded in the capital yesterday when a speeding Mercedes car rammed into a Kachori shop in Fateh Kachori, Civil Lines area, leaving six people injured. The suspect has been identified as Parag Maini, a resident of Noida's Sector 79 and has been taken into police custody.

According to eyewitnesses, the driver, who was later identified as Parag Maini, fled the scene immediately after the incident. Police immediately sprang into action, cordoning off the area and rushing the injured to nearby hospitals for treatment.
The police have registered a case against Parag Maini under Section 279 (rash driving) and 337 (causing hurt by endangering life). The vehicle, which is a Mercedes car, has been seized and is currently undergoing investigation. Further details of the incident are still emerging.
